**Step 4: Enable the new large-file diff viewer**

Alright, this is the step support asks about most. The legacy viewer in Codemantle choked on anything over 50 MB, so the new Panorama diff engine streams chunks instead of loading whole files. After upgrading, customers need the feature toggle flipped per workspace — it's off by default for this release only. If a customer reports blank diffs, check the toggle first before escalating. The settings you'll want them to confirm appear below.

service settings:
ralael:
  pin: 7453
  tenant: zorath
  seal: seal_087806e4
  metrics_host: metrics.ralael.paliqworks.example
  standby_team: fraath
  escalation: praok-istiel
  nonce: 10e083

[ ] Holiday-period opening hours — brief every new starter. Core building (Hollis House) open 08:00–16:00 between 24 Dec and 2 Jan. No reception cover after 14:00. Loading bay shut entirely. Canteen closed; vending only, level 2. Out-of-hours entry via the west side door only — main turnstiles powered down. Log all holiday-period entries in the Facilities ledger the same day. New starters must carry their pass visibly at all times. Side-door keypad requires the seasonal access code below.

badge for tahog-kagaf: bdg-KV-0

**Ticket MNO-412: user module extraction breaks login fallback**

After carving the user module out of the Bramblecore monolith, legacy login falls over when the new service is slow.

Repro:
1. Throttle the user service to 2s latency.
2. Log in via the legacy path.
3. Observe 502 instead of fallback.

To hit the extracted service's health endpoint directly, use the token below.

login token, yajeg-fawif: eyJhbGciOiJIUzI1NiIsInR5cCI6IkpXVCJ9.eyJzdWIiOiIEdPQYnZXaZIn0.HSRTnYZBx0Qc

Careful with this change — the Ledgerbright export switched from fixed-width to delimited records, and downstream at Thornvale Payroll they parse by column count, not headers. Your padding logic looks right, but the rounding constants moved from the formatter into this module, which is actually cleaner. For newer folks: these constants are contractual, not tunable on a whim; any change needs sign-off from finance ops. They currently read:

tuning constants:
QUOTAS = {
    "oliael": 10,
    "wenix": 10,
}